Nom des tables dans MySQL : les nombres peuvent-ils être utilisés ?
Il est souvent nécessaire de créer dynamiquement de nouvelles tables dans MySQL. Une question qui se pose est de savoir s'il est permis d'utiliser des tables nommées uniquement avec des chiffres.
Règles de dénomination des tables dans MySQL
Selon la documentation MySQL, les identifiants tels que les noms de tables avoir des règles de dénomination spécifiques :
Implications de l'utilisation de nombres comme noms de table
Ces règles impliquent ce qui suit :
Alternative au mode ANSI
En mode ANSI, la syntaxe suivante est également valable pour les noms de table composés uniquement de nombres sans guillemets :
Conclusion
Tant que les guillemets appropriés sont utilisés ou que le mode ANSI est activé, il est permis d'avoir des noms de table composés uniquement de nombres dans MySQL, offrant une flexibilité pour la création de tables dynamiques.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!